Rolex 6084 semi bubbleback

This is my first gold semi bubbleback 6084. The rolex bubbleback, semi bubbleback and the Prince series have always been my favourite. The hunt for these watches are getting tougher as many of these watches have reconditioned dials.
What makes this piece unique is that it comes with the diamonds markers, which is quite unusual for vintage watches of that era.

Rolex 6542 GMT






My watch maker has recently did a complete service for my vintage 1950s GMT and I have been wearing this lovely babe for a while..


The interesting thing about the 6542 is that the dial for the 6542 gphas no feet and is what is known as pressured dial...
